50+ ft VGA cable issues
Hello,
I am trying to setup projectors in 24 classrooms. Half of the computers are new Dell Optiplex 380s with Windows 7 32bit and the other half are older Lenovos with Windows XP. I purchased and installed EVGA 8400 gs video cards on each computer. The Lenovos running Windows XP have no trouble working with the 50ft VGA Cables but the 380s running Windows 7 act like nothing is connected. There is no signal on the projectors and even if I plug the 50ft VGA cable into a monitor there is no signal. I've tried to lower the resolution to the lowest setting and tried using different brands of 50ft-100ft VGA cables, even 50ft DVI cables. This doesn't make any sense. Is there some kind of setting that needs to be adjusted in Windows 7 before it will work?
Any help would be greatly appreciated!
